Output ce659dc95c7840ac314e67c3af2a40623311d9a25423a1d16a7197ec46bfcc38:0
- value
- 2527862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8cf650c54a30536fa0b6ea09c5143fcb881fe5f OP_EQUAL
- address
- 3MTQL1vwwVhz7Ho7hfdENMW2HKiHidHooC
- transaction
- ce659dc95c7840ac314e67c3af2a40623311d9a25423a1d16a7197ec46bfcc38